Turkey President Gift UAE President A TOGG EV To Help Promote The Country’s Car Brand
Turkey President Erdogan gift UAE President Al Nahyan a TOGG EV to help promote the Country’s car brand.
The two leaders met last week in Abu Dhabi during the last leg of Erdogan’s three-nation Gulf tour.
Al Nahyan later test-drove the car through the streets of Abu Dhabi, with Erdogan in the front passenger seat.


Last week, Türkiye’s President Recep Tayyip Erdogan met with United Arab Emirates (UAE) President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an in Abu Dhabi during his last leg of his three-nation Gulf tour.
Ahead of their talks, the Turkish president presented the country’s first domestically produced electric car, the Togg, to Al Nahyan, to help promote the car brand.

Video shared showed Al Nahyan test-driving the Togg Electric car through the streets of Abu Dhabi, with Erdogan in the front passenger seat.
During his three-nation Gulf tour, Erdogan also presented the Togg Electric car to Saudi Arabia’s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man during his visit to Jeddah. He also gave Qatar’s Emir Sheikh Tamim while on his visit to Doha.

Erdoğan in April officially became the first owner of Türkiye’s first domestically produced Electric Vehicles (EV), three years after the president unveiled two prototypes of the vehicles.
Speaking at the unveiling ceremony of the SUV and sedan prototypes, Erdogan said :
“Today, we are witnessing a historic day of realising Turkey’s 60-year dream together.”



The Turkish government-backed project is expected to cost $3.7 billion over 13 years. This project will also employ 4,000 workers.
Turkish president had earlier vowed to deal with all efforts to stop it from producing its own car.
“They managed to hinder the production of Devrim (Turkey’s first homegrown car). But they will not be able to hinder (the production of) this automobile,”
“We do not have to buy a license or permission from anyone. We determine all the technical features by ourselves”
